1KPerDayTrijicon RMR: Excellent customer service and warranty
Got an original RMR RM01 3.25 MOA about 11 years ago when pistol optics were just starting to be a thing outside of the race gun/CMore world. Worked great for over 10K documented rounds on my M&P CORE 9L. Replaced the battery after 3.5 years. After a few thousand more rounds I started getting the flicker (on the type 1 RMR they didn't really anticipate their use on pistol slides and the battery contacts have proved insufficient in some cases). I shimmed the battery with a business card and it worked for a couple thousand more rounds. Flicker again, tried to gently pry open the spring/tab contact and re-shim it but it still wasn't 100% so I removed it and shot irons for a few matches.
Contacted Trijicon, sent it to them (I even had the original box and warranty card and manual), and long story short, they're replacing it with a new Type 2 RM01 3.25 MOA RMR. Super cool! The original was $599 at the time so I'm happy they are taking care of me. I'm confident the Type 2 will hold up pretty much forever.
